Our professional haulers in Havelock take precautions, such as placing protective wood boards under the metal wheels of the roll-off container, to prevent scratching or cracking your driveway.
For a standard Havelock kitchen remodel, a 20-yard dumpster is typically the perfect size. It holds roughly 6 pickup truck loads of debris, accommodating cabinets, drywall, and flooring.
